DEAN FALSIFY COOK
sonarfates.com

What's your backstory?
I am Dean Falsify Cook and I am based in the once culturally derelict Birmingham, UK.
After leaving high school I entered my 'wilderness' years and went from factory job to deputy manager of a pub. I had always been creative but at that young age I just switched off and drifted straight into a minor breakdown. I was on a beach in Majorca, reflecting on the mess I had made of my early life when it hit me like a thunderbolt. I had to get my act together and start doing the things I knew I was capable of. The life lessons I learned during this period gave me the focus and drive to strive for my dreams and to never give up.

I began my experiments in digital art back in 2006 as a way for me to visualize the music I was in to. For a long time this was the primary reason for me to create pieces, and to a large extent it still is, however in recent years I have tried to input other influences such as my love for stories, counter culture, science and alternative histories to name a few. With these influences my style has been slowly developing, combining different techniques and disciplines with the aim of creating a solid, unique visual aesthetic.

I am pleased to say I have now been freelancing full time for the last 8months and have been experiencing the ups and downs of working for myself. The highlights so far have been gaining regular commissions from my favourite record label, Renegade Hardware and of course being accepted into dC. Depthcore has been a source of inspiration and a yard stick since the very beginning of my career and it is a great honour to have the opportunity to contribute to its future growth. I hope to one day inspire others the same way as I have been inspired, make good friends and help push the digital art frontier into new territories.
